Output 28db24defd53b36e878c60a39c426beaf7f8a80600c07ce45c56bd328b17019b:6

value
10418
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 bc0e0d15651e90684487a7a4161b73e8640cda3eddf11c81c2feae648b73ecb2
address
ltc1phs8q69t9r6gxs3y857jpvxmnapjqek37mhc3eqwzl6hxfzmnajeqgw32jp
transaction
28db24defd53b36e878c60a39c426beaf7f8a80600c07ce45c56bd328b17019b
spent
true